This basic loader implements part of the prlink protocol, and it can
be used to transfer the prlink server to your computer if you do not
have any means for data transfer.

The following listing contains a bootstrap program for the PET and the
4/8 bit version of the prlink cable.  Modifications for other hosts
(VIC-20 and C64/C128) and cables follow this main listing.

 99 hs=201:rem system type
 100 av=32:ack=59468: rem ack (out) is cb2
 110 dat=59471: rem port a
 120 ddr=59459
 130 sv=2:srobe=59469: rem strobe (in) is ca1
 199 rem *** init handshaking lines
 200 poke ack, (peek(ack) and 254) or (128+64+32)
 300 print "waiting for command":gosub990
 310 printby
 320 if by then 330
 322 by=hs:gosub 1190
 324 by=0:gosub 1200:gosub 1200:gosub 1200:gosub 1200
 326 goto 300
 330 if by=1 then gosub2000:goto300
 340 print"(unknown function)":goto 300
 989 rem *** switch from send to receive, then receive a byte
 990 poke ddr,0
 999 rem *** receive a byte
 1000 if (peek(sr) and sv) = 0 then 1000
 1010 poke sr,sv
 1020 by = peek(dat)
 1030 i= peek(ack): i = (i or av) - (i and av) : poke ack,i
 1040 return
 1189 rem *** switch from receive to send, then send a byte
 1190 rem
 1199 rem *** send a byte
 1200 if (peek(sr) and sv) = 0 then 1200
 1210 poke sr,sv
 1220 poke ddr,15:poke dat,by
 1230 i= peek(ack): i = (i or av) - (i and av) : poke ack,i
 1240 if (peek(sr) and sv) = 0 then 1240
 1250 poke sr,sv
 1260 poke dat,by/16
 1270 i= peek(ack): i = (i or av) - (i and av) : poke ack,i
 1280 return
 1999 rem *** load
 2000 gosub1000:print"bank"by
 2010 by=0:gosub1190
 2020 gosub990:f=by:gosub1000:f=f+256*by:print"from"f
 2030 gosub1000:t=by:gosub1000:t=t+256*by:print"to  "t
 2040 for a=f to t-1
 2050 gosub1000:printa,by
 2060 next
 2070 return

Modifications
-------------
To really do the load function (after everything seems to work),
change the print in line 2050 to poke.

Here are the modifications for the VIC-20 and C64, using the
4-bit/8-bit cable:

VIC-20:
 99 hs=20:rem system type
 100 av=32:ack=37148: rem ack (out) is cb2
 110 dat=37136: rem port b
 120 ddr=37138
 130 sv=16:srobe=37149: rem strobe (in) is cb1
 200

C64 and C128:
 99 hs=64:rem or 128
 100 av=4:ack=56576: rem ack (out) is pa2 
 110 dat=56577: rem port b
 120 ddr=56579
 130 sv=16:srobe=56589: rem strobe (in) is -flag
 200 pokeack+2,peek(ack+2)orav:pokeack,peek(ack)orav

If you want to use the PC64 cable instead, apply these (additional)
patches:

 990 poke ddr,15
 1030 poke ack,peek(ack) and (255-av)
 1040 if (peek(sr) and sv) = 0 then 1040
 1050 poke sr,sv
 1060 by = peek(dat) and 240 or (by/16)
 1070 poke ack,peek(ack) or av
 1080 return
 1230 poke ack,peek(ack) and (255-av)
 1270 poke ack,peek(ack) or av
